As the title reads, Hondata 93 + MRT Resonator Delete + DE5 Factory Burbles = Win.

Last week I installed the MRT front resonator delete and was not overly impressed. To my ears, it maybe increased the sound levels 5-10% and felt the modification was not worth the $200 investment.

Fast forward 1 week and decided to do the Hondata unlock with Acura factory burbles and I am IMPRESSED. The car finally sounds “proper” in my honest opinion. Not too loud and not too quiet. It now sounds like a performance car and I am content with the results.

These are the ITS pops but they were customized by my tuner to be more like backfires instead of burbles.
a backfire is combustion in the intake manifold, hence the name back(wards) fire. They used to blow your air cleaner off.

Doesn't really happen with port or direct injection. It's a carb thing.

Pops and burbles are combustion happening very late in the cycle and more audible with retarded spark timing and advanced exhaust valve opening events.
